Music is free from Freeman & Hill

The acoustic duo will be playing at Perks Donuts on Saturday

David Freeman and Sussane Hill form the folk duo Freeman & Hill who just want to perform “for the love of the song.”

The music is free but there will be lots of donuts and coffee available at Freeman & Hill’s Saturday night concert.

The acoustic duo will be playing at Perks Donuts on Saturday.

They always perform for free and there is never any money involved for anyone who comes in.

The concert runs from 7-9 p.m. at Perks (1100 Homewood Ave).

Sussana Hill and David Freeman are a folk music duo called Freeman & Hill.

As Campbell River residents they enjoy performing concerts in and around town without any cost.

Formed five years ago, Freeman and Hill performs “for the love of the song.”

They hope to inspire, captivate, and raise the spirits of an audience through songs and stories.

The duo searches out folk songs that are off the beaten path and then arranges them into a unique form to present to a listening audience.

If people pay close attention, the lyrics will take them on a journey through the human experience, and deliver them back into their day with a refreshed and more relaxed way of looking at life.

It’s a mellowing type of performance.

Every summer they set aside the songs from the past music season and learn fresh material. Each fall they bring out these two sets of new songs to entertain.
